Web12 jan. 2024 · Peat moss is anaerobic biomass accumulated in peat bogs over millennia as layers of grass, reeds, and vegetable matter not fully decomposed. Coconut coir is the outer husk of coconuts and is an agricultural by-product. Each medium has pros and cons, so let’s look at these two in some detail. WebHere are steps on how to use peat moss on your lawn: Step 1 Prepare your lawn by clearing bushes, and removing sticks, stones, and other debris. Turn the soil to a depth of 6 inches with a garden tiller. Break the large clods and loosen the soil. Level the lawn, fill the deeps with soil, and remove large clods with a rake.
